What should you do to rectify QuickBooks
error 1722?
Solution 1: Manually update the QuickBooks Desktop application to its recent
release
1. Select the Windows Start menu, type “QuickBooks” in the search field, and rightclick QuickBooks Desktop.
2. Choose the Run as Administrator option from the drop-down menu.
3. If prompted, enter Windows admin username and password.
4. On the keyboard, press the Windows + E keys to open the Windows File Explorer.
5. Navigate to the following path: C:\Users\Public\Public
Documents\Intuit\QuickBooks\Company Files
6. Search the file with the .qbw extension and right-click it.
7. Now, press & hold the Alt key on the keyboard and then select
the Open option.
Note: Keep your hold on the Alt key unless the No Company Open window
pops up on the screen.
8. On the No Company Open window, select the File menu and choose
the Update QuickBooks Desktop option from the drop-down menu.
9. On the Update QuickBooks window, go to the Options tab and then select
the Mark All option.
10. Hit the Save button.
11. Move on to the Update Now tab and check the Reset Update checkbox.
12. Now, click on the Get Updates option to download the latest QuickBooks
Desktop update.
13. Press the Alt + F4 keys to close down QuickBooks Desktop and then reopen
it.
14. Select the Yes option when QuickBooks asks you to install the downloaded
update.
15. At last, restart the computer.
Solution 2: Get the Windows operating system updated to the latest release
1. Open the Windows Start menu, type “Settings” in the search box, and then
select Settings.
2. Click on the Update & Security option and then select the Windows
Update tab from the left panel.
3. Now, select the Check for Updates option to download and install the
Windows update.
